Growth & Strategy
Personas
SaaS & Startup
Time to ROI
Short-term (< 3 months)
"We need a way to create a Slack group for each project where the deal has been signed." That's what my B2B startup client told me during what started as a simple website revamp project. Little did I know this request would turn into a 6-month automation odyssey across three different platforms.
Look, connecting Zapier to Google Sheets sounds simple enough. Every tutorial makes it look like a 5-minute setup. But here's what nobody tells you: the real challenge isn't the connection itself—it's building automation that your team can actually manage without calling you every week.
After testing Make.com, N8N, and finally Zapier for the same use case, I learned that the "best" platform isn't always the one with the most features. Sometimes it's the one your client's team can actually use.
In this playbook, you'll discover:
Why I ditched the "cheapest" automation platform after constant breakdowns
The hidden costs of "developer-friendly" tools that require constant maintenance
A step-by-step framework for choosing automation platforms based on team autonomy
How to set up bulletproof Zapier-Google Sheets workflows that clients can manage themselves
The one mistake that turned me into a bottleneck in my client's automation process
Ready to build automation that actually works? Let's dive into what I learned from automating operations across SaaS startups and why the platform you choose matters more than the workflow itself.
Industry Reality
What the automation gurus won't tell you
If you've researched Zapier alternatives, you've probably heard the same advice everywhere: "Make.com is cheaper, N8N gives you more control, Zapier is overpriced." The automation community loves to debate features and pricing, but they're missing the point entirely.
Here's what every automation tutorial tells you:
Start with the cheapest option - Usually pointing to Make.com for budget-conscious startups
Go with the most powerful tool - N8N gets recommended for its "unlimited" customization
Focus on features and integrations - More connectors = better platform, right?
Build complex workflows first - Why start simple when you can automate everything?
Technical capability matters most - If you can build it, you should build it
This conventional wisdom exists because most automation content is created by developers for developers. They optimize for technical capabilities and cost savings because that's what matters to them. The advice assumes you'll be the one maintaining these workflows forever.
But here's where this falls apart in practice: automation isn't just about connecting apps—it's about creating systems your team can manage independently. When you're working with clients, the "best" platform is the one that gives them autonomy, not the one that showcases your technical skills.
Most automation tutorials treat Google Sheets connections like a technical challenge to solve, but they ignore the human element. Your client's marketing manager doesn't care that N8N can run custom JavaScript. They care that they can update a filter without calling you.
The real question isn't "What can this platform do?" It's "Can my client's team use this platform without me?"
Consider me as your business complice.
7 years of freelance experience working with SaaS and Ecommerce brands.
When my B2B startup client first mentioned wanting to automate their project creation process, I thought it would be straightforward. They were using HubSpot for deal management and Slack for team communication. Every time they closed a deal, someone had to manually create a Slack group for the project. Simple automation task, right?
Wrong. This seemingly simple request turned into a 6-month journey through three different automation platforms, each teaching me expensive lessons about what really matters when building business automation.
The client was a growing B2B startup with a small team. Their operations were scattered across HubSpot and Slack, and they were spending hours each week on manual project setup. As their deal volume increased, this manual process was becoming a real bottleneck. The founder was clear: "We need this automated, but our team needs to be able to manage it themselves."
That last part should have been a red flag, but I was focused on the technical challenge.
My first attempt: Make.com for budget reasons
I started with Make.com because, honestly, the pricing was attractive for a startup budget. The workflow was simple: HubSpot deal closes → Create Slack group → Add team members → Send notification. It worked beautifully... for about two weeks.
Then the errors started. Every time Make.com hit an execution error, it didn't just fail that task—it stopped the entire workflow. No new Slack groups got created until I manually restarted the automation. I was getting urgent calls from the client: "Our latest project doesn't have a Slack group, and the team is confused."
The N8N experiment: Power without usability
Frustrated with Make.com's reliability, I migrated everything to N8N. The setup required more developer knowledge, but the control was incredible. I could build virtually anything. The workflow was more robust, handled errors better, and gave me complete visibility into what was happening.
The problem? I became the bottleneck. Every small tweak the client wanted—adjusting which team members got added, changing notification timing, updating Slack group naming conventions—required my intervention. The interface wasn't intuitive for non-technical users, and even simple edits felt risky for the client to attempt.
Within two months, I was spending more time maintaining and updating their automation than I had originally spent building it. The client was frustrated because they couldn't make simple changes themselves, and I was frustrated because I'd created a system that made them dependent on me.
Here's my playbook
What I ended up doing and the results.
After six months of automation headaches, I finally migrated everything to Zapier. Yes, it was more expensive. Yes, it had fewer customization options than N8N. But here's what changed everything: the client's team could actually use it.
The difference wasn't just in the interface—it was in the entire philosophy. Zapier is built for business users, not developers. When I handed over access to the client's operations manager, she could navigate through each Zap, understand the logic, and make small edits without fear of breaking everything.
Step 1: Building the core HubSpot to Slack automation
I started with the basic workflow: HubSpot deal marked as "Closed Won" triggers Slack group creation. But instead of building everything at once, I broke it into manageable pieces:
Trigger setup: Connected HubSpot with a simple "Deal Stage Changed" trigger
Conditional logic: Added filters to only proceed when stage = "Closed Won"
Slack integration: Used Zapier's Slack connector to create private groups
Team member addition: Automatically added relevant team members based on deal properties
Step 2: Adding Google Sheets for tracking and reporting
Here's where Google Sheets became crucial. The client wanted visibility into all automated actions, so I added a parallel workflow:
Same HubSpot trigger: Used the deal closure event
Data extraction: Pulled deal name, client info, team members, and project timeline
Sheet population: Created new rows in a master project tracking sheet
Status updates: Set up automatic status updates as projects progressed
Step 3: Creating the client handoff system
The real breakthrough was making the system manageable for the client. Instead of complex workflows, I created modular Zaps that were easy to understand and modify:
Clear naming conventions: "Project Creation - HubSpot to Slack" instead of cryptic technical names
Detailed descriptions: Each step explained what it does and why it matters
Modular design: Separate Zaps for different functions so changes to one don't affect others
Error handling: Built-in notifications when something goes wrong
Step 4: Documentation and training
I created a simple guide showing the client's team how to:
View and understand each Zap's purpose
Make common edits (team member lists, notification settings)
Troubleshoot basic issues
Know when to call for help vs. fix it themselves
The key insight? Automation success isn't measured by technical complexity—it's measured by team independence. The client went from being dependent on me for every small change to managing 90% of their automation needs internally.
Platform Choice
Choose based on team capability, not feature lists. Your automation is only as good as your team's ability to manage it.
Error Handling
Zapier's error handling is more forgiving than Make.com. When something breaks, it doesn't kill the entire workflow.
Documentation
Create simple guides for common edits. Your client's team needs to understand the logic, not just use the interface.
Modular Design
Build separate Zaps for different functions. It's easier to troubleshoot and modify than one complex workflow.
The transformation was immediate and measurable. Within the first month after migrating to Zapier:
Zero maintenance calls: The client's team handled all routine updates themselves
95% automation success rate: Compared to 60% with Make.com due to frequent errors
3-hour weekly time savings: No more manual Slack group creation and project setup
100% project tracking accuracy: Google Sheets automatically captured every new project
But the real victory wasn't in the metrics—it was in the phone call I didn't get. Three months after handoff, the client's operations manager called to thank me, not for help. She'd successfully modified team assignment rules, updated notification timing, and even created a new Zap for client onboarding—all without my involvement.
The higher subscription cost of Zapier paid for itself within the first month when you factor in reduced maintenance time and increased team autonomy. More importantly, the client could scale their operations without scaling their dependence on external help.
Six months later, they're still using the same system with minimal modifications. The Google Sheets integration has become their project management dashboard, and they've expanded the automation to handle client onboarding and project milestone tracking.
What I've learned and the mistakes I've made.
Sharing so you don't make them.
After implementing automation across three different platforms for the same client, here are the key lessons that changed how I approach business automation:
Team autonomy trumps technical capability: The best automation platform is the one your client's team can manage independently. Technical power means nothing if it creates dependence.
Reliability beats features: Make.com's frequent error cascades taught me that consistent execution is more valuable than advanced functionality. When automation fails, it doesn't just break the process—it breaks trust.
User interface impacts adoption: N8N's power came with complexity that intimidated non-technical users. Zapier's approachable interface meant the client's team actually used and maintained the system.
Documentation is automation insurance: Clear, simple documentation transforms automation from a black box into a manageable business tool. Your clients need to understand the logic, not just the results.
Modular design enables evolution: Building separate workflows for different functions makes troubleshooting easier and modifications safer. Complexity should be in the system, not in individual workflows.
Cost isn't just subscription price: Zapier's higher cost was offset by reduced maintenance time and increased team productivity. The cheapest platform often has the highest total cost of ownership.
Error handling affects user confidence: How a platform handles failures determines whether your client trusts automation or fears it. Graceful error handling builds confidence in automated processes.
The biggest learning? Automation strategy should optimize for human factors, not just technical requirements. The goal isn't to build impressive workflows—it's to create systems that make your client's business more efficient and independent.
How you can adapt this to your Business
My playbook, condensed for your use case.
For your SaaS / Startup
For SaaS startups implementing Zapier-Google Sheets automation:
Start with customer lifecycle tracking - connect your CRM to Sheets for real-time metrics
Automate trial-to-paid conversion tracking for better funnel analysis
Set up automatic customer health scoring based on usage data
Build team notification systems for critical customer events
For your Ecommerce store
For E-commerce stores using Zapier-Google Sheets integration:
Track inventory levels and automate reorder alerts to prevent stockouts
Monitor customer lifetime value and segment high-value customers
Automate order fulfillment tracking and customer communication
Set up abandoned cart recovery with personalized follow-up sequences